Absence seizures: Update on signaling mechanisms and networks
Abstract Absence seizures (AS) are a hallmark of genetic generalized epilepsies (GGE), characterized by brief episodes of impaired consciousness accompanied by electroencephalographic spike‐and‐wave discharges (SWDs). Traditionally attributed to cortico‐thalamo‐cortical (CTC) dysrhythmia, emerging evidence suggests a more intricate pathophysiological ...

A clinicopathological analysis of 6 cases with dysembryoplastic neuroepithelial tumor
Background and purpose: Dysembryoplastic neuroepithelial tumor (DNT) is a rare and benign mixed neuronal-glial tumor. This paper was to study the clinicopathological features and the key points of differential diagnosis of DNT.
